The Legacy of C.S. Osborne & Co.
Founded in 1826, C.S. Osborne & Co. has a storied history of excellence and innovation in tool manufacturing. Established by Charles Samuel Osborne, the company quickly rose to prominence, becoming a global leader in harness-tool production. Over the years, the company’s leadership passed through generations, with a commitment to quality and customer satisfaction. Today, as C.S. Osborne & Co. approaches its 200th anniversary, it continues to symbolize excellence and reliability in the industry.

Fun Facts About Cottle County, TX
- County Seat: Paducah
- Year Established: 1876
- Formed from: Fannin County
- Etymology: George Washington Cottle, who died defending the Alamo
- Time Zone: America/Chicago
- Population: 1486
- Land Area Sq Km: 2334
- Land Area Sq Mi: 901
- Density: 1.7
